Bachata is a Latin dance style came from the early 20th century in the Dominican Republic. In the start, it was generally danced and also paid attention to in the countryside, bad areas, and also even whorehouses. For that, it was initially taken into consideration.
And also to read until the end, there's a +1 So right here we go! There are 3 primary qualities of bachata dancing, that make it stick out from the remainder of the Latin dance designs. These features are: Smooth, soft hip motions The tap step with a little hip "pop" on the fourth step.

I mean bachata If you ask me, social dancing is the best way to learn to dance.In bachata, initially the standard action is 8 steps taken within a click this square. Nowadays nonetheless the steps are taken side to side back and forth. The fourth and 8th steps are tap actions, with an additional hip movement, the hip "pop" as stated previously (salsa). The music in bachata is slower and extra romantic than in salsa, where the songs is quicker and much more spirited.
In a couple, one is called the leader and the other one is the follower.
